LE8 6LP is a mixed residential and non-residential postcode in Blaby, Leicestershire. It was first introduced in May 1994.
The most common council tax bands are A and B.
Residential buildings are typically terraced (including end-terrace) and detached. Domestic properties are primarily houses.
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£48,902 to £1,176,806 with an average of £212,364.
Residential buildings were typically constructed before 1900 and between 1900 and 1929.
7% of residential property sales since 1995 have been new builds or newly converted.
Domestic properties are mostly a mix of owner occupied and privately rented.
The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) ratings are E and D.
Commercial rateable values range from £1,150 to £5,000 with an average of £3,086. The most common recorded business types are Shop and Hall.
Whetstone is a village, which had a population of 12,760 in the 2011 census.
In the 2011 census, there were 100 people resident in LE8 6LP, of which 51 were male and 49 were female. This also includes overnight visitors at domestic properties, and residents of non-domestic properties such as hotels, prisons and halls of residence.
LE8 6LP is in the Leicester trav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Leicestershire County and Rutland Primary Care Trust.
LE8 6LP is approximately 73m (239ft) above sea level.
